Con artists have peddled (and some still are peddling) disinformation,
misinformation as well as downright false rumors through the Internet
as well as through appearances on wacky talk shows such as Art Bell,
etc. and it is amazing how some gullible segment of the population
(including some so-called "UFO researchers") are taken in by these
hucksters.
It is no wonder that the mainstream seems to categorize UFO research
as part of "pseudo science".   I am ashamed to admit that I myself
wasted more than 45 years of my life in this wacky world of "ufoology"
and have nothing to show for it after all these years of fruitless
pursuit of this subject matter.   However, there are many in this
field who do not share my pessimistic view on ufology.  There are many
sincere and honest persons of integrity that I admire in "UFO
research" field.   .
I was at one time caught up in the frenzy of Area 51 conspiracies,
etc. and made many foolish mistakes which I regret very much.    I am
glad to get out of this field, although I did learn a lot about human
psychology during these past 45 years.
